Greenberg Traurig’s Obiamaka P. Madubuko to Speak at GW Law’s Conference on Emerging Issues In FCPA Enforcement
NEW YORK (PRWEB) March 06, 2018 -- Greenberg Traurig, LLP’s Obiamaka P. Madubuko will present at The George Washington University Law School’s conference on Emerging Issues in FCPA Enforcement, March 9, 2018, in Washington, D.C.
Ms. Madubuko will participate on a session with Laura Perkins, Richard Grime, and Edward Kang. The session, “Challenges Maintaining Attorney-Client Privilege in Anti-Corruption Enforcement Actions,” will take place Friday, March 9, at 1:45 p.m. in GW Law’s Jacob Burns Moot Court Room.
Ms. Madubuko, a shareholder in the White Collar Defense & Special Investigations Practice in the New York office of international law firm Greenberg Traurig, LLP, focuses her practice on anti-corruption and fraud matters and advises U.S.-based companies doing business in international markets. She advises companies on a host of compliance and transactional due diligence issues arising under the Foreign Corrupt Practices Act (FCPA), UK Bribery Act, the Dodd-Frank Act, Office of Foreign Asset Control (OFAC), and other global trade regulations, including cybersecurity defense and data breach response. She also assists clients with internal investigations, risk assessments, and independent audits, as well as drafting, evaluating, and updating corporate policies to ensure compliance.
